How We Calculate This

The OG Formula

Original gravity is estimated using: OG = 1 + (grain_lbs x PPG x efficiency) / (batch_gallons x 1000). The grain weight is converted to pounds, multiplied by the potential extract (PPG) and your efficiency percentage, then divided by the batch volume in gallons.

Understanding PPG

PPG stands for Points Per Pound Per Gallon. Common values: Pale Malt 36-37, Munich 34-35, Crystal 33-35, Wheat 36-37, Pilsner 36-37. These represent the maximum extract potential of each grain.
